#663bf9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#663bf9 is composed of 40% red, 23.1%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 76.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#663bf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c76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#663bf9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#663bf9 has RGB values of R:102, G:59,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6700025.

Shades and Tints of #663bf9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000d is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#663bf9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#99989c is the less saturated color, while #663bf9 is the most saturated one.
